# Scribblecanvas Environments

Quick notes for the eng sync: undo/redo in the Scribblecanvas diagram editor is backed by the history service, which runs separately in dev, staging, and prod. Dev keeps only 50 history steps; prod keeps 500 and snapshots to cold storage hourly. If redo feels broken, it's almost always a snapshot lag issue. Prod currently runs with the following configuration.

deployment values, kagef-kagap:
[sorvan]
port = 3306
region = west-4
host = sorvan.zarqeldyn.internal
team = norael
timeout_ms = 1000
retries = 3

Subject: DNS cut-over summary for Wednesday's sync

Team — the cut-over of Marrowgate's resolver stack completed Tuesday at 02:00. The flaky resolution issue traced back to stale negative caching on the old forwarders; under load, NXDOMAIN responses were being cached far longer than intended, which explains the intermittent connection failures we saw in the batch tier. We've since lowered the negative TTL and added a second upstream. The resolver now runs with the following configuration.

settings of tagug-fajof:
[zorwyn]
host = zorwyn.nelvrosys.corp
user = zorwyn_svc
database = zorwyn_prod

Alert: LogSamplingDropHigh. The Pennywhistle notification service is extremely chatty, so its logs are sampled at 1-in-50 by default. This alert fires when the sampler drops more than 80% of error-level lines in a 5-minute window, which can hide real incidents. First response: raise the error-level sampling rate temporarily. The adjustment procedure is documented on the internal page below.

wiki page, kahog-hahig: https://vault.zemvargrid.internal/display/deploy/repo/settings/merge_requests/job/settings/6f3b933774dbc5320a4daa18

Ticket: Vault lockout blocking bulk edits — AdminGrid. Heads up for the sync: the Torvale credentials vault locked itself after three bad unlock attempts from the batch worker, so bulk edits in the admin table are frozen. Single-row edits still work, so not a full outage, but ops is grumpy. Plan is to reset the vault tonight and re-run the stuck batch. Anyone on rotation can unlock it with the phrase below.

strongbox words: ulamir-ulaix